About the role


Christians Against Poverty (CAP) is seeking an enthusiastic Solution Support Manager to lead CAPs newly created Solution Support Team through a pivotal season of growth and transformation as CAP launches its refreshed services.

This leadership role is your opportunity to make a real difference in the lives of people across Aotearoa. Leading a team of four you will guide a high-performing group dedicated to delivering timely effective and compassionate responses to client needs. Your focus will be on fostering a culture of accountability and collaboration ensuring that the Solution Support Team is working effectively with the Financial Mentor Team and contributing to relevant and impactful outcomes for clients. You will grow a commitment to ongoing learning and continuous improvement ensuring that the team stays at the leading edge of service delivery.


Youll oversee the day-to-day operations of the team ensuring that recommendations are actioned with excellence and that support systems are running smoothly and efficiently. Your strategic oversight and people leadership will empower the team to deliver services that are not only responsive but transformative.


Key areas of responsibility include:


  • Monitor and support the service delivery outputs of the Solution Support Team ensuring quality and consistency
  • Oversee clients with active Debt Repayment Order(DRO) cases managing these effectively
  • Build and maintain strong collaborative relationships with internal and external stakeholders to enhance service coordination
  • Develop team competencies fostering growth in performance confidence and capabilities
  • Provide oversight of staff training and support the assessment and sign off of Financial Mentors in Training

About CAP


Christians Against Poverty (CAP) is a professional and client-centric service provider. We are a not-for-profit organisation with a vision of Ending money chaos in Aotearoa.


CAP provides free practical help and hope to people living in unmanageable debt and hardship. Partnering with over 150 local churches from Kaitaia to Dunedin CAP releases New Zealanders into lives of fullness and freedom.


Each day we are guided by our three values:mutual thriving; giving our best to people we serve; with Jesus.
